Saunt Nicholas (Greek: Ἅγιος Νικόλαος, Hágios Nikólaos, Laitin: Sanctus Nicolaus); (15 Mairch 270 – 6 December 343),[3][4], cried Nikolaos o Myra an aa, wis a historic 4t-century Christian saunt anGreek[5] Bishop o Myra, in Asie Minor (modren-day Demre, Turkey).[6] Acause o the mony miracles attributit tae his intercession, he is forby kent as Nikolaos the Wonderwirker (Νικόλαος ὁ Θαυματουργός, Nikólaos ho Thaumaturgós). His reputation evolved amang the faithfu, as wis common for early Christian saunts,[7] an his legendary habit o secret gift-givin gae rise tae the tradeetional model o Santae Claus throu Sinterklaas.
